I'll start out with one but I'm sure I'll come up with several.

When you grease the swing pinion and ring gear, the manuals tell you to measure the depth of the grease. WTF? What difference does it make how deep the grease is as long at the gear faces are covered?

Texclad 2- the only grease that's messier than molly.
